在做 flask 项目的时候需要返回一个 JSON 数据,运行的过程中却报错:TypeError: Object of type set is not JSON serializable

报错位置如下:


此错误经我自个翻译后,是说 set 集合类型的对象不是 JSON 可序列化的,于是在经过一番调试后,发现传过去的 data 被我不小心给写成了集合,于是在将集合类型更改回字典类型的键值对形式后,成功返回了 JSON 格式的数据:

返回 JSON 格式数据报错:TypeError: Object of type set is not JSON serializable相关推荐

  1. python2.7web代码用python3.6运行时,浏览器发送请求报错TypeError: Object of type 'bytes' is not JSON serializable的解决办法

    浏览器的Cookie由Python 2代码设置.Python 3将cookie内容解释为字节字符串.只要清除浏览器cookie就好了.

  2. Python TypeError: Object of type ‘Decimal‘ is not JSON serializable 类型错误 无法json

    场景:今天使用python 查询了一个MYSQL 数据库的信息  数据库的字段为decimal 类型 我将结果进行json.dumps 报错 TypeError: Object of type 'De ...

  3. python response.json()报错_Django JsonResponse json格式报错 解决Django响应JsonResponse返回json格式数据报错问题...

    想了解解决Django响应JsonResponse返回json格式数据报错问题的相关内容吗,彭世瑜在本文为您仔细讲解Django JsonResponse json格式报错的相关知识和一些Code实例 ...

  4. python response.json()报错_解决Django响应JsonResponse返回json格式数据报错问题

    解决Django响应JsonResponse返回json格式数据报错问题,给大家,报错,代码,图书,希望能 解决Django响应JsonResponse返回json格式数据报错问题 易采站长站,站长之 ...

  5. TypeError: Object of type set is not JSON serializable

    今天运行flask项目突然报TypeError: Object of type set is not JSON serializable错误,上网搜了一下 该对象是set形式,json序列不支持,回到 ...

  6. 记录:TypeError: Object of type int32 is not JSON serializable。

    rect_list = list()...rect_list.append(rect1)rect_list.append(rect2)...rsp = {'rect-list': rect_list} ...

  7. Flask API TypeError: Object of type 'Response' is not JSON serializable

    Flask API TypeError: Object of type 'Response' is not JSON serializable 错误代码: session['image'] = str ...

  8. 【文件处理】——字典写入json文件或TXT文件,读取文件中的字典TypeError: Object of type ‘ndarray‘ is not JSON serializable错误解决方法

    目录 一.将字典写入json文件 二.json文件中读取字典 三.将字典写入TXT文件中 四.从TXT中读取字典 五.解决字典含数组存入json文件失败的方法 1.存入前将数组变成列表 2.扩展类方法 ...

  9. labelme2coco问题:TypeError: Object of type 'int64' is not JSON serializable

    最近在做MaskRCNN 在自己的数据(labelme)转为COCOjson格式遇到问题:TypeError: Object of type 'int64' is not JSON serializa ...

最新文章

  1. java中常见类型转换
  2. 软件测试的面试题分享
  3. DataGridView直接导出EXCEL
  4. 网狐 游戏服务器 没有反应_游戏行业该怎么选择服务器?
  5. linux中which命令详解,Linux下which命令使用详解(转)
  6. ECMall插件——余额支付
  7. 个人计算机分为桌面计算机和便携式计算机,2013年恩施州中等职业学校文化基础课教学质量监测考试试卷...
  8. Python超市商品管理系统
  9. 使用nssm管理Windows服务
  10. 华为简单静态路由配置
  11. lch 儿童围棋课堂 初级篇1 ( (李昌镐 著))
  12. 撰写测试用例----二维码支付
  13. 关于MAC下的SSH工具的推荐及SSH如何连接本地的小教程
  14. 句法分析-基于CKY的PCFG(概率上下文无法语法)
  15. 好的网站标志设计之意象运用手法
  16. 《游戏学习》| 3d网页小游戏 | 公路赛车 源码
  17. Java8 IF ELSE IF 优化
  18. 系统svchost占用内存特别大的处理
  19. PDF如何设置注释字体大小
  20. 360 apm框架Argus源码解析(1)——开始

热门文章

  1. MongoDB入门操作汇总
  2. 机遇与挑战并存~5G商业牌照发放为行业带来哪些新发展商机?
  3. 南宁新房装修旧房改造
  4. Noi 题库:求小数的某一位
  5. Unity接入微信支付SDK
  6. python实现单链表快速排序升序linkedqueue_同时对多个数组进行排序
  7. 关于tcc、tlink的编译链接机制的研究
  8. c++ 中mutable的用法
  9. 抖音快手容易涨粉的短视频运营技巧
  10. neutron 基本概念简介